WHO WE ARE LOOKING FOR:

We are seeking a detail-oriented and experienced Incoming Quality Engineer to join our team. This role is critical in ensuring the quality of incoming materials and components, supporting supplier development, and driving continuous improvement in our manufacturing operations.

WHAT YOU GET TO DO:

Job Role & Responsibilities:

  • Lead and manage incoming quality inspection activities for all supplied components and materials.

  • Develop and implement inspection procedures and control plans for incoming parts.

  • Collaborate with suppliers to define and monitor quality expectations and ensure compliance with specifications.

  • Analyze incoming quality data, identify trends, and drive root cause analysis for any deviations.

  • Implement corrective and preventive actions in collaboration with suppliers and internal teams.

  • Coordinate and conduct incoming quality audits to ensure adherence to industry standards and regulatory requirements.

  • Maintain and update quality documentation including inspection records, control plans, and supplier quality reports.

  • Support new product launches by validating incoming parts and ensuring readiness for production.

  • Work cross-functionally with engineering, production, and quality teams to resolve quality issues and optimize processes.

  • Drive continuous improvement initiatives focused on incoming quality, process capability, and cost reduction.

  • Provide technical guidance and training to inspection staff and cross-functional teams.

  • Support containment of nonconforming material on the production floor due to supplier quality issues. Identify and segregate defective components, document nonconformance details, and coordinate with suppliers to initiate containment actions. Facilitate root cause analysis and support disposition activities including rework, return, or scrap decisions. Ensure timely communication and resolution to minimize production impact.
